Why did Charles Guiteau assassinate President Garfield? A. He wanted Vice President Arthur, a Stalwart, to take office. B. He wa
vladimir1956 [14]

Answer: A) A. He wanted Vice President Arthur, a Stalwart, to take office.

President Garfield was a reformer who was against the Patronage Spoils System (a system that allowed you to get a job in the government even if you were not qualified).

Guiteau supported the Patronage spoils system, therefore he wanted a Stalwart to be President so the patronage spoils system would not be abolished.
